Actually the solution is unique. The middle part with the Ys is the same and therefore can be omitted out. Now you are left with 2 equations and 2 unknowns.
I used time in minutes and I have x = 1.28, z = 0.30476 units (y can be found out). I guess the trick was 1. to write the equations that Yan did and 2. to recognize that the plain part is the same and hence can be cancelled.
